4 Single-Row Functions Single row functions Manipulate data items Accept arguments and return one value Act on each row returned Return one result per row May modify the data type Can be nested Accept arguments which can be a column or an expression 4 Function_name [(argument1, argument2, )]
5 Kinds of Single-Row Functions Single-row Functions Character Number Date Conversion General 5
6 Character Functions Character functions Case-manipulation Functions LOWER, UPPER, INITCAP Character-manipulation Functions CONCAT, SUBSTR, LENGTH, INSTR LPAD, RPAD, TRIM, REPLACE 6
7 Case Manipulation Functions These functions convert case for character strings Function LOWER( SQL course ) UPPER( SQL course ) INITCAP( SQL course ) Result sql course SQL COURSE Sql Course 7
8 Using Case Manipulation Functions Display the employee number, name, and department number for employee king SELECT empno, ename, deptno FROM emp WHERE ename = king ; SELECT empno, ename, deptno FROM emp WHERE LOWER(ename) = king ; 8 Not supported by MySQL
9 Character Manipulation Functions These functions manipulate character strings 9 Function Result CONCAT( Hello, World ) HelloWorld SUBSTR( HelloWorld, 1, 5) Hello LENGTH( HelloWorld ) 10 INSTR( HelloWorld, W ) 6 LPAD(salary, 10, * ) *****24000 RPAD(salary, 10, * ) 24000***** TRIM( H FROM HelloWorld ) elloworld
10 Using the Character Manipulation Functions SELECT empno, CONCAT(ename, job) NAME, LENGTH(ename), INSTR(ename, a ) Contains a? FROM emp WHERE substr(job, 2, 3) = ANA ; 10

12 Using the ROUND Function SELECT ROUND(45.923, 2), ROUND(45.923, 0), ROUND(45.923, -1) FROM DUAL; DUAL is a dummy table you can use to view results from functions and calculations 12
13 Using the TRUNC and MOD Function SELECT TRUNC(45.923, 2), TRUNC(45.923), TRUNC(45.923, -2) FROM DUAL; Calculate the remainder of a salary after it is divided by 5000 for all employee whose job title is sales representative SELECT ename, sal, MOD(sal, 5000) FROM emp WHERE job = MANAGER ; 13
14 Working with Dates SELECT hiredate FROM emp WHERE ename LIKE A% ; The default date display format is DD-MON-RR (ORACLE) YYYY-MM-DD (MySQL) a function that returns Date and Time SYSDATE (ORACLE) NOW() (MySQL) cf. CURDATE() SELECT ename, (now() hiredate) / 7 AS WEEKS FROM emp 14 WHERE deptno = 30;
15 MySQL Date Format select DATE_FORMAT(hiredate, %M %d, %Y ) from emp; 15 %Y : Four-digit year %y : Two-digit year %M : complete month name %b : month name, initial three letters %m : Two-digit month of year (01 12) %c : month of year (1 12) %d : Two-digit day of month (01 31) %e : Day of month (1 31) %r : 12-hour time with AM or PM suffix %T : 24-hour time %H : Two-digit hour %i : Two-digit minute %s : Two-digit second %% : literal %
16 MySQL Date Function select YEAR(hiredate), DAYNAME(hiredate) from emp; YEAR() MONTH() MONTHNAME() DAYOFMONTH() DAYNAME() DAYOFWEEK() WEEKDAY() DAYOFYEAR() HOUR() MINUTE() SECOND() 16

18 Using the TO_CHAR Function with Dates ORACLE TO_CHAR(date, format_model ) format_model 18 YYYY Full year in numbers YEAR Year spelled out MM Two-digit value for month MONTH Full name of the month MON Three-letter abbreviation of the month DY Three-letter abbreviation of the day of the week DAY Full name of the day of the week DD Numeric day of the month
19 Using the TO_CHAR Function with Dates ORACLE SELECT last_name, TO_CHAR(hire_date, fmdd Month YYYY ) AS HIREDATE FROM employees; fm Element to remove padded blanks or suppress leading zeros 19
20 Using the TO_CHAR Function with Numbers ORACLE TO_CHAR(number, format_model ) format_model 9 Represents a number 0 Forces a zero to be displayed $ Places a floating dollar sign L Uses the floating local currency symbol. Prints a decimal point, Prints a thousand indicator 20
21 Using the TO_CHAR Function with Numbers ORACLE SELECT TO_CHAR(salary, $99, ) SALARY FROM employees WHERE last_name = Ernst ; 21
22 ORACLE NVL Function Converts a null to an actual value Data types that can be used are date, character, and number Data types must match NVL(comm, 0) NVL(hiredate, 01-JAN-97 ) NVL(job, No Job Yet ) 22 MySQL : IFNULL( )
23 Using the NVL Function ORACLE SELECT ename, sal, NVL(comm, 0), (sal*12) + (sal*12* NVL(comm, 0)) AnnalSalary FROM emp; 23
